Bal’s Lentil Cookies
![Bal's Lentil Cookies recipe](https://for-vegan.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/01/ad670d66e95d5a22aacf128a02f371b7.jpg)
Lentils are a great source of plant-based protein and fiber, making them a nutritious addition to these cookies.
This is vegan and gluten free recipe. Dish can be prepared in 60 minutes. Recipe requires some culinary experience (medium difficulty). Number of ingredients: 11.

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
-
Cook the red lentils according to package instructions. Drain and let cool.
-
In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ked lentils, almond flour, coconut sugar, coconut oil, almond butter, vanilla extract,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t. Mix well.
-
Fold in the dark chocolate chips and chopped nuts, if using.
-
Scoop spoonfuls of the dough onto the prepared baking sheet, spacing them apart.
-
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own.
-
Remove from the oven and let c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
-
Enjoy!
